NATO jets scrambled amid Russia's largest drone attack on Ukraine

NATO jets were scrambled overnight as Russia carried out its largest drone attack yet on Ukraine, launching more than 700 drones, officials said.

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y said the "new massive Russian attack on our cities" involved "728 drones of various types, including over 300 Shaheds, and 13 missiles – Kinzhals and Iskanders. 

"Most of the targets were shot down. Our interceptor drones were used -- dozens of enemy targets were downed, and we are scaling up this technology. Mobile fire groups were also active – they downed dozens as well. I thank all our warriors for their precision," he added.

Ukraine’s Air Force said the assault mainly targeted the northwestern city of Lutsk and according to preliminary data, "air defenses neutralized 718 enemy air attack vehicles, 303 were shot down by fire, 415 were lost in location." 
As the attack was unfolding, the military of Poland – which borders Ukraine -- said "Ukraine, Polish and allied aviation has begun operating in our airspace."
